I make them all the same way eg milk choc fudge, dark choc fudge, choc mint fudge, peanut butter fudge, choc almond fudge, top deck fudge etc. EASY MICROWAVE CHOC FUDGE 400g choc melts 400g tin sweetened condensed milk Place into a microwave safe bowl. Microwave for 2 mins. Stir well. Microwave for 1 min. Then stir until thick and glossy. Place into a baking paper lined tin. Set in the fridge until firm. Chop into squares and store in a air tight container in a cool place. Variations: Milk Choc Fudge - use milk choc melts Dark Choc Fudge - use dark choc melts Choc Mint Fudge - add a few drops peppermint essence into the choc fudge recipe. Melt some white choc and add some peppermint essence and a couple of drops of green food colouring. Spread over the choc fudge mix. Sprinkle with choc sprinkles/hail Choc Peanut Butter Fudge - add 2-3 tablespoons of crunchy peanut butter to the choc fudge mix Choc Almond Fudge - add some flaked almonds into the choc fudge mix Top Deck Fudge - Make choc fudge mix and pour into pan. Then make another fudge mix using white choc melts and pour over the choc fudge mix to make to layers, top deck.
